A few years ago I had met with the school Social Worker and we were trying to
schedule a visit with me and discuss the Characters of Character. In her school the
grades were K-5 and she thought that the 5th graders might think the characters
were just cute and not relate well to them. Well, as I spoke with the different grade
levels, low and behold came the fifth graders to listen to me. To my surprise, they
liked talking and listening to what I had to say, as a matter of fact the character that
we focused on was Self-Esteem Elephant. I shared that having self-esteem and to
be proud of yourself did not mean academically. Soon, the students were sharing
what they were good at and their peers got to learn a lot about one another that
morning. This is what the Principal had to say:
